Study Summary

The purpose of this study is to assess the feasibility of the use of the GORE® TAG® Thoracic Branch Endoprosthesis to treat aneurysms involving the proximal Descending Thoracic Aorta (DTA)

Interventions

  • DEVICE GORE® TAG® Thoracic Branch Endoprosthesis
